About Pearce Services

PEARCE SERVICES is the largest national independent provider of outsourced repair, maintenance, and engineering services to critical infrastructure in the renewable energy, power generation, and telecom industries. Pearce offers innovative, tech-enabled services for telecom, renewable energy, electric vehicle (EV), and energy storage system infrastructure customers. Pearce is headquartered in Paso Robles, CA, and has 25 offices throughout the US with 1,800+ team members. Our diverse services include: 1) Wireline Services: Turnkey expansion and repair services for outside plant remote terminals in broadband and fiber networks. 2) Wireless Services: A comprehensive suite of cell site tower and ground services including line & antenna, microwave, HVAC, power & electrical (generator, battery, power plant), site maintenance, and inspection services. 3) Engineering and Professional Services: OSP design engineering and consulting solutions for network planning 4) Network Services: Inside plant engineering, installation services, and turn-key management of ongoing network operations for wireline, wireless and hybrid networks. 5) Solar Operations & Maintenance Services: Equipment maintenance, commissioning, technical remote operations, and site maintenance for Utility and Commercial-scale Solar. 6) Wind Maintenance Services: Equipment maintenance, retrofit/replacement, construction, and site maintenance for Utility and Commercial scale Windpower. 7) EV Operations & Maintenance Services: EVSE Equipment maintenance, campaigns, remote coverage, and vendor-managed inventory for EV charging stations. 8) BESS Maintenance Services: Equipment maintenance, campaigns, vendor-managed inventory for Battery Energy Storage Systems (BESS).

We are seeking an experienced and talented Data Engineer to join our growing team. As a Data Engineer, you will be responsible for designing, implementing, and optimizing data solutions leveraging Snowflake. The ideal candidate should have a deep understanding of data engineering principles, expertise in Snowflake architecture, and a passion for building scalable and efficient data pipelines. Responsibilities : Design and implement scalable data architectures using Snowflake, ensuring optimal performance, reliability, and scalability. Work to define best practices for data modeling, storage, and processing within the Snowflake environment. Develop, implement, and maintain robust ETL processes using Snowflake's native features and tools in collaboration with integration developers using an IPAAS like SnapLogic. Collaborate with data consumers to understand data requirements, ensure the availability of high-quality, well-organized data, and deliver effective solutions. Optimize and tune Snowflake data warehouses to achieve optimal query performance and resource utilization. Design and implement effective data models that align with business requirements and industry best practices. Ensure data models are optimized for Snowflake's unique capabilities, such as automatic clustering and metadata indexing. Implement and enforce data security measures in accordance with industry standards and organizational policies. Develop and maintain automated processes for data pipeline orchestration, monitoring, and alerting. Proactively identify and address performance bottlenecks and data inconsistencies. Create and maintain comprehensive documentation for data engineering processes, workflows, and Snowflake configurations. Qualifications : Bachelor's degree in computer science, Information Technology, or a related field. Proven experience as a Data Engineer with a focus on Snowflake. Strong SQL proficiency and expertise in designing and optimizing complex queries. In-depth knowledge of Snowflake architecture, features, and best practices. Experience with scripting languages (Python or equivalent) for automation and data manipulation. Familiarity with data warehousing concepts, cloud computing, and distributed systems. Preferred Skills : Snowflake certifications (e.g., SnowPro Core, SnowPro Advanced). Experience with other c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P). Familiarity with data versioning and lineage tracking.
